18 #ifndef itkTransformToDisplacementFieldSource_h
19 #define itkTransformToDisplacementFieldSource_h
58 template<
typename TOutputImage,
59 typename TTransformPrecisionType =
double >
83 TOutputImage::ImageDimension);
86 typedef Transform< TTransformPrecisionType,
93 typedef typename OutputImageType::PixelType
PixelType;
96 typedef typename RegionType::SizeType
SizeType;
97 typedef typename OutputImageType::IndexType
IndexType;
98 typedef typename OutputImageType::PointType
PointType;
142 itkGetConstReferenceMacro(OutputSpacing,
SpacingType);
150 itkGetConstReferenceMacro(OutputOrigin,
OriginType);
169 #ifdef ITK_USE_CONCEPT_CHECKING
172 PixelType::Dimension);
208 void operator=(const
Self &) ITK_DELETE_FUNCTION;
220 #ifndef ITK_MANUAL_INSTANTIATION
221 #include "itkTransformToDisplacementFieldSource.hxx"
224 #endif // end #ifndef itkTransformToDisplacementFieldSource_h
unsigned long ModifiedTimeType
Base class for all process objects that output image data.
unsigned int ThreadIdType
Base class for templated image classes.
OutputImageType::RegionType OutputImageRegionType
Control indentation during Print() invocation.
#define itkConceptMacro(name, concept)